Neuroplasticity Studies Reveal Your Brain's Amazing Malleability

Neuroplasticity or brain plasticity is the ability of your brain to adapt in response to experience -- a new study shows your brain can quickly rewire itself.

Neuroplasticity: You Can Teach An Old Brain New Tricks | Big Think

Neuroplasticity: You Can Teach An Old Brain New Tricks | Big Think | Coaching & Neuroscience | Scoop.it
Brain imaging studies show that every time we learn a new task, we're changing our brain by expanding our neural network.
